Performance wrap of Ghanaian players abroad over the weekend

With lots of Ghanaian players in action over the weekend, here is a wrap of players in their respective leagues.

After going two games without scoring, Mohammed Kudus was back on the scoresheet over the weekend for Ajax. The 22-year-old climbed off the bench to score the last goal of the game as Ajax won 7-1 against Excelsior.

22-year-old Ibrahim Saddiq continued his fine form for BK Hacken on Saturday in their 4-1 win over GIG Sundsvall. Sadiq has one goal and two assists in his last three games in the Swedish Allsvenskan.

Andre Ayew scored his third goal of the season for Al-Sadd as they succumbed to a 3-2 defeat in the Qatari Stars Cup game against Qatar SC.

Patric Pfeiffer scored in Darmstadt’s 2-1 win over Karlsruher over the weekend. It was also his third goal of the season and the third with his head. The game also featured Stephan Ambrosius who ended up on the losing side.

In the German 2. Bundesliga, Kwesi Wriedt scored in Holstein Kiel’s 3-1 win against Heidenheim.

Emmanuel Toku was on target for Botev Plovdiv, who earned a 3-1 win over Pirin Blagoevgrad in the Bulgarian League.

Joel Fameye recorded his 6th goal of the season for Rubin Kazan as they beat Krasnodar-2.

Thomas Partey played all minutes available for Arsenal in their narrow win over Leeds United on Sunday as they extended their lead at the top of the Premier League.

Mohammed Salisu was in good form for Southampton as they managed a 1-1 draw against West Ham United.

Daniel Amartey, Jeffery Schlupp and Jordan Ayew were all in action for in the Premier League game involving Leicester City and Crystal Palace.

Salis Abdul Samed, Alexander Djiku and Alidu Seidu were also in action in the French Ligue 1.
